WenJAI Restaurant Group is a prominent franchise organization that owns and operates 73 Wendy's restaurants across multiple states including Florida, New Mexico, South Carolina, Tennessee, and Texas. Known for its commitment to quality, fairness, honesty, loyalty, and respect, WenJAI Restaurant Group is dedicated to being a leader in the fast food restaurant industry by delivering an exceptional customer experience through quality, service, and cleanliness. The company emphasizes professional development, high operational standards, and active community engagement. Our leadership team collectively brings over 450 years of industry experience, ensuring that every restaurant under our care maintains the highest standards and it remains a cut above its competition. \n\nThe role of a General Manager at WenJAI Restaurant Group is critical to the success of each Wendy's location. It requires a motivated leader who provides vision and direction to all crew members, shift supervisors, and assistant general managers. The General Manager's primary responsibility is to exceed customer expectations every visit while ensuring that the restaurant consistently achieves or surpasses its business objectives. This role focuses on growth not just in financial terms but also by developing people and inspiring employees to go above and beyond their usual performance. The General Manager ensures that every product served meets Wendy's renowned quality standards and fosters a workplace environment enriched with the spirit and values of Wendy's. \n\nGeneral Managers also play a key role in skill development by helping team members advance and creating a highly productive, customer-focused staff. They carry the responsibility of managing the restaurant’s daily operations, ensuring compliance with company policies, federal and state regulations, and ethical business practices. They lead training initiatives and actively develop their teams to maintain a "People Excellence" environment that supports both employee well-being and business success. With a focus on high standards in quality, service, cleanliness, and operational excellence, the General Manager ensures the restaurant remains a preferred option for customers. The location for this position is in El Paso, Texas, where the chosen candidate will have an opportunity to join a respected fast food brand backed by strong organizational values and extensive industry experience.
